About Percy

Meet Percy! Percy is a 6-year-old, 21 lbs small mixed breed dog, rescued by The Sato Project from a hoarding situation in Puerto Rico. He's now ready to embrace a new beginning and is in search of a calm, quiet home. After his time in a crowded environment, Percy deserves a peaceful sanctuary where he can unwind and feel loved. He is flying into Morristown, NJ on September 19th, and having his new family waiting at the airport would mean the world to him. Percy doesn't crave a hectic lifestyle; he simply needs a patient and understanding family to help him discover the joys of being a cherished pet. This affectionate boy gets along well with other dogs, making him a wonderful addition to any household that values a little companionship. Get ready to show Percy what a loving home feels like!
